1.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the cell cycle?

Back

The cell cycle is the series of phases that a cell goes through to grow and divide, including interphase (G1, S, G2) and mitosis.

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What happens during the S phase of the cell cycle?

Back

During the S phase, DNA is replicated, resulting in two identical sets of chromosomes.

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is mitosis?

Back

Mitosis is the process of cell division that results in two genetically identical daughter cells.

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a tumor?

Back

A tumor is a mass of cells that forms when cell division is uncontrolled and rapid.
